How do people act when they're intimidated by you?
If people often seem nervous or on edge when they're interacting with you, this could be a sign that you're unknowingly intimidating. Nervous behaviors could include fidgeting, avoiding eye contact, or quick, short responses. These signs might indicate that they're uncomfortable or anxious around you.What are examples of intimidation?

Facial expressions can often serve as significant signs of intimidation, with certain looks conveying dominance or the intent to induce fear. For example, a person might narrow their eyes, furrow their brows, or maintain an unblinking stare, establishing an atmosphere of unease and discomfort.What is the root cause of intimidation?
